What is Rallybio LT-Debt-to-Total-Asset?

Rallybio FRA:33M0 -1.42% 18 LT-Debt-to-Total-Asset is 0.00 as of Mar. 2026. GuruFocus rates FRA:33M0 with a GF Score™ of 18/100. The stock has 5 warning signs investors should review.

LT Debt to Total Assets is a measurement representing the percentage of a corporation's assets that are financed with loans and financial obligations lasting more than one year. The ratio provides a general measure of the financial position of a company, including its ability to meet financial requirements for outstanding loans. It is calculated as a company's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ligationdivide by its Total Assets. Rallybio's long-term debt to total assests ratio for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 was 0.00.

Rallybio LT-Debt-to-Total-Asset Calculation

Rallybio's Long-Term Debt to Total Asset Ratio for the fiscal year that ended in Dec. 2025 is calculated as

LT Debt to Total Assets (A: Dec. 2025 )=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ation (A: Dec. 2025 )/Total Assets (A: Dec. 2025 )
=0.082/62.261
=0.00

Rallybio's Long-Term Debt to Total Asset Ratio for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 is calculated as

LT Debt to Total Assets (Q: Mar. 2026 )=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ation (Q: Mar. 2026 )/Total Assets (Q: Mar. 2026 )
=0.055/54.472
=0.00

Rallybio Business Description

Other Exchanges RLYB:USA
Address 234 Church Street, Suite 1020, New Haven, CT, USA, 06510
Rallybio Corp is a clinical-stage biotechnology company comprised of experienced biopharma industry leaders with extensive research, development, and rare disease expertise with a mission to develop and commercialize life-transforming therapies for patients with severe and rare diseases. The company's program, RLYB116, is a differentiated complement component 5 (C5) inhibitor with the potential to treat diseases of complement dysregulation. The Company manages its operations as a single segment for the purposes of allocating resources, assessing performance, and making operating decisions. Rallybio's pipeline also includes RLYB332, a preclinical long-acting matriptase-2 antibody for the treatment of diseases of iron overload.
